> >I got thousands of these:
> >eth0: Too much work at interrupt, status=0x00000001.
> >and then network became very slow (it stopped printing these).
> >rmmod/modprobe 'fixed' the problem.
> >How to reproduce? No idea.
> >
> >This is printed from rhine_interrupt(), status==IntrRxDone.
> >
> Hi!
> I had a similar problem, but the rhinefet driver form 
> http://www.viaarena.com/ fixed it. Try it out.

I bet it doesn't print that anymore, as there's no such printk :-)
I'm not looking for a workaround, just wanted to report a bug,
that can probably affect someone else too.
